Output a8f75d62f408093b14114ac27f979301ff0724a8bd6e8546c82a9a0ebef228c4:4

value
3183328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99a345e373f786218ecce5a8bb24fc09a863534d OP_EQUAL
address
3FhNuJQMKKej8guiHRGAtkMXy6T3CLJLii
transaction
a8f75d62f408093b14114ac27f979301ff0724a8bd6e8546c82a9a0ebef228c4
confirmations
318943
spent
true